Five Things People Get Wrong About Randolph County Records
❌ Myth: "Randolph County maintains all criminal records."
✓ Truth: False. Criminal records for Randolph County are held by the Arkansas state repository, NOT the county. The county sheriff has only the local arrest log.
❌ Myth: "Records sealed in Randolph County are gone everywhere."
✓ Truth: False. Sealing removes records from public search but they still exist at the courthouse and may appear in FBI records (Identity History Summary).
❌ Myth: "Free 'instant background' sites have Randolph County data."
✓ Truth: False. Only the official Arkansas state repository has verified, current Randolph County data. Free sites often have stale data.
❌ Myth: "The Randolph County assessor's value is what I'll sell my home for."
✓ Truth: False. The Randolph County assessor's value is for property tax purposes only — usually below market value.
❌ Myth: "All county records older than 50 years are public."
✓ Truth: Partially false. Public-records rules vary by record type AND state. Court records and deeds are usually older-public; vital records remain restricted longer (often 75-125 years).

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I look up court cases in Randolph County?
Randolph County court cases are searchable through the Case Search • Arkansas Judiciary portal: https://caseinfo.arcourts.gov/opad. Arkansas also operates a state-level case lookup through the CourtConnect system. For federal matters, see PACER.
Can I find out if someone is divorced in Arkansas?
Yes. Search the court case index for the person's name in the county where they lived. Most Arkansas counties offer free online case-search portals. The state vital records office also issues divorce verifications for a fee.
Are Arkansas marriage records public?
Marriage records in Arkansas are generally public — anyone can verify that a marriage occurred and request a non-certified copy. Certified copies (needed for legal purposes like name changes or immigration) may be restricted to the spouses, immediate family, or those with a court order.
Are Arkansas criminal records public?
Mostly yes. Arkansas's public-records law makes adult arrests, court filings, and conviction histories accessible to anyone unless a specific statutory exemption applies. Juvenile cases and sealed records are generally excluded by statute.
